This printed circuit board attempts to allow simpler Commodore 64 cartridges to operate on a Commodore 64/SX/128. It's important to note that this is a very simple design, mainly designed for single purpose I/O cartridges. Don't get your hopes up too high, as this will not magically allow 64 games to run on the VIC, nor will it allow the TurboChameleon64 to speed up the VIC-20. Sorry...
The jumpers/switches allow the C64 ROML and ROMH lines to be connected to the BLK1,2,3, or 5 lines, and the IO1 and IO2 lines to be connected to IO2 or IO3 on the VIC-20.
